The older machines are 3200 psi or so... depending on who has done the adjustments.. I see some rings are "rubber" and some have "FIBER" mixed in.. the fiber should be a little more resistant to wear - damage - pressure.. look at the ones Charlie pulled out.. they are not 100% RUBBER. .......... you only see 3200 psi when STALLED OUT in the raise position.
I think the first 3 rings listed on that page is what your looking for ... FF is female fiber ring (one end)...MF is male fiber ring (one end)... and VF is VEE fiber, the center rings ( i bet there are 3).... and you have to figure the SHIPPING cost ?
